Tips for Holiday Retail Cheer
It’s a funny time in retail. The Holiday’s generally bring a surge of business as consumers splurge on gifts and other items to help brighten the season. However, this coming Holiday season feels very different. Nielsen tells us that consumers continue to make fewer trips to the store.
In this Progressive Grocer story, retailers are given 10 tips to help improve the retail shopping experience with some good old-fashioned cheer. It appears that strong sales incentives are required as part of the mix to drive the consumer toward a purchase. Almost one third of all purchases of CPG goods are driven by some kind of a deal. It is also reported that traffic at on-line coupon and reward sites are at an all time high. A few fairly common sense tactics can address the consumers need for an incentive and bring the spirit of the Holidays to the store. Here is that list in so many words:
1. More in-store tasting and cooking demos.
2. Aromatherapy.
3. Use local school bands or choirs to provide festive music.
4. Collect food bank donations.
5. Run holiday classic movie and TV shows on in-store media.
6. Offer holiday prize drawings for faithful customers.
7. Make donations to local charities. Encourage suppliers to do the same.
8. Holiday decorations.
9. Make sure your staff wears a smile and offers a greeting.
10. Keep the staff happy by allowing them to enjoy the Holidays as well.
It appears the mystery to consumer behavior in late 2009 and beyond is finding the right mix of tangible deals and incentives and mixing them with a store that provides a pleasant shopping environment. This savings/service cocktail can make a tasty cup of Holiday cheer.
